About The Position

Mercedes-Benz of Palo Alto is seeking an experienced Parts Manager to lead all parts department operations. This role is crucial for maintaining the high standards of a sophisticated, high-expectation guest base in Silicon Valley. The Parts Manager will ensure technicians have the necessary parts, manage inventory effectively, and drive department performance to meet brand demands. Swickard Auto Group, a growing hospitality company in the automotive sector, emphasizes employee experience and offers a culture built on doing right by people. This position offers the opportunity to manage a critical function within a premium automotive market.

Requirements

  • 3+ years of parts manager experience in a franchised dealership.
  • Strong command of parts department financials, including fill rate, gross profit, inventory turn, and obsolescence management.
  • Deep familiarity with OEM parts systems.
  • Proven ability to develop and lead a parts team.
  • Process-oriented with strong attention to detail and inventory accuracy.
  • Comfortable with DMS platforms.
  • Clear communicator who works effectively with service managers, advisors, and technicians.
  • Valid driver's license with a clean driving record.

Nice To Haves

  • Mercedes-Benz or luxury brand experience strongly preferred.
  • Mercedes-Benz Star Parts or equivalent experience a significant advantage.
  • Reynolds & Reynolds or CDK experience preferred.

Responsibilities

  • Lead all parts department operations, including managing inventory, staffing, vendor relationships, and daily workflow to support a high-performing service department.
  • Drive parts department profitability by owning gross profit, fill rates, inventory turn, and obsolescence control.
  • Develop and hold accountable a parts team, building capability, accuracy, and a culture of consistent execution.
  • Monitor key performance metrics and implement corrective actions proactively.
  • Manage Mercedes-Benz OEM parts programs, warranty parts processes, and manufacturer return procedures with full compliance.
  • Build and maintain strong vendor and OEM relationships to ensure parts availability and optimize program participation.
  • Partner closely with service management to align parts supply with service demand, minimizing delays and keeping technicians productive.
  • Maintain inventory accuracy through disciplined receiving, cycle counts, and bin organization standards.
